Venue Features
The scene:
Dunton Hot Springs is a small and exclusive resort nestled deep in the San Juan Mountains of the Colorado Rockies. This perfectly restored ghost town thrives on contradictions; hand- hewn log cabins exquisitely furnished, a life-worn saloon serving food of startling quality, lung torturing trails followed by pampering massages, sensuous hot springs beneath shimmering snow banks. Free of cell phones, this romantic old mining town still provides high speed wireless internet access in every cabin and video conferencing in our dance hall to the comforting sound of a tumbling waterfall.
Design:
Sturdy, hand-hewn and authentic, the cabins contain a world of whimsy and elegance. Built in a circle around the Saloon and Dance Hall, they lie just steps from the wonderful bath house. At the other end of town is an open air chapel and tumbling waterfall.

All of Dunton’s authentically restored log cabins are full of fascinating details. All the cabins are hand-built and, in some cases, by the original miners themselves. Lovingly restored, each possesses a distinct character. Tastefully decorated, they are full of unique artifacts and furnishings. Every window affords magnificent views of the mountains and the surrounding meadows.
Standout venue features:
Dunton’s hot springs are controlled by tectonic forces associated with the Triassic Dolores Formation. The springs are located on the trace of a north trending fault and encompass an area of approximately 0.3 square miles. There are many other seeps and springs in the area. Colorado's only Geyser (a tepid sulfuric spring) bubbles up every 45 minutes or so. There is a soda spring which has been recorded but, so far, never found by us and our neighbor's fabulous lithium rich Paradise Hot Spring. A spring with similar mineral composition to ours is on the Dolores River just north of Rico.

Food Restaurants, Cafes, Bars, Lounges
This section provides insights into our diverse culinary and social offerings.

Our Chefs, led by Executive Chef Karlos Baca, draw on classical training to create a new menu every day using local and regional ingredients, some from our farm and vineyard.

In the late summer we gather wild mushrooms, chanterelles and boletus in the surrounding mountains. We all eat at a long, antique table in the center of the Saloon. A tradition from the big cattle outlaws that we choose to maintain. If guests prefer however, we do have the option for guests to dine separately.

The open kitchen is the heart of the old Saloon for everyone to see and enjoy. People love to watch and even help the Chef, as he makes the days fare. We welcome the opportunity to prepare something special, just say the word.

The Saloon at Dunton Hot Springs is the Authentic Saloon from the town in 1885. It is accomodated with an open kitchen, the original bar from the 1800's with Butch Cassidy's name carved into the bar. You can choose between communal dining or individual dining during your stay at Dunton. The Saloon also offers an outside summer eating area so you can enjoy the beautiful Colorado dinner during your meal.
